#730722 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#730722 is composed of 45.1% red, 2.7%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93.9% magenta, 70.4%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 345 degrees, a saturation of 88.5% and a lightness of 23.9%. #730722 color hex could be obtained by blending #e60e44 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

● #730722 color description : Dark red.
The hexadecimal color #730722 has RGB values of R:115, G:7, B:34 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.94, Y:0.7, K:0.55. Its decimal value is 7538466.
